Chapter 1 of SEVEN DAYS TO SAY FOREVER

"I'm getting married!"

I blinked, my coffee mug freezing halfway to my mouth. "Huh? You guys were even talking again?"

"Of course we were silly. Real love always finds a way back." My stepsister, Clara, laughed over the phone.

She sounded absolutely ecstatic. That was the first red flag.

"Is it to that fitness influencer? The one who spent your entire savings on a crypto scam in Miami?" I asked, rubbing my temples.

"Ew, no. Marcus was a child," she snapped, her tone instantly dropping its sugary coating.

"Umm, congrats, I guess... but who is the lucky guy?"

Unlucky, if I was being completely honest. Clara changed partners faster than the seasons.

"Check your porch, Sav. I had a courier drop it off five minutes ago. Open it. Now."

I sighed, walked over to my apartment door, and pulled open the heavy oak. Resting on the mat was a thick, textured black envelope sealed with a heavy wax stamp of a gold crest.

Dread immediately coiled tightly in the back of my throat.

I broke the wax and pulled out the heavy cardstock, unfolding it. The elegant calligraphy practically glared back at me.

*You are cordially invited to the wedding of Clara Westbrook and Dominic Reed.*

My heart didn't just skip a beat. It fell through the floor, plummeted straight down to the basement, and shattered.

"Dominic Reed," I said, my voice barely a whisper. "My Dominic?"

"My Dominic," Clara corrected instantly, her voice chirping through the speaker like a morning bird. "Isn't it just crazy? The universe works in mysterious ways. He came back to New York last month to handle his family's estate, we ran into each other at a gallery opening, and—boom. Instant chemistry. We just clicked."

I stared at the wall, my mind spinning.

Dominic Reed was my ex-fiancé. The man who had left me standing at the altar exactly one year ago. No phone call. No letter. Just a text from his lawyer saying the wedding was off, followed by total radio silence.

The one man I had given everything to. The one I still saw every time I closed my eyes.

And now he belonged to my stepsister.

"You're marrying my ex-fiancé?" I choked out.

Clara rolled her eyes so loudly I could practically hear it through the phone. "Oh, please, Hazel. You two were a lifetime ago. Plus, he told me it was never really a good fit anyway. You were always so... legalistic and focused on your little interior design startup. A man like Dominic needs a woman who understands luxury."

My mouth went completely dry.

"Anyway," Clara continued, not even waiting for me to breathe. "The wedding is a week-long event at his family's private estate in Aspen. Chateau Reed. Very exclusive. And guess what? I'm making you my maid of honor! I need someone reliable to manage the itinerary, and you're so good at organizing things. Plus, Dominic's groomsmen are all single tech millionaires. Maybe you can finally find someone to take you out of that depressing apartment."

I clenched my jaw so hard my teeth ached.

"Clara, you know exactly what he did to me. You sat on my bed while I cried for three weeks straight!"

"Oh, sweetie, don't be so dramatic," she sighed, her tone melting like sugar in hot tea. "That was a whole year ago. Get over it. Oh, and by the way, the dress code for the bridal party is midnight blue. Rich, heavy satin. Don't go buying those cheap synthetic blends from the discount racks. It ruins the photos, and Dominic is very particular about aesthetics."

Something snapped inside me. A hot, blinding wave of pure fury rushed through my veins.

If she wanted to play dirty, we were going to play dirty.

"Actually, Clara," I said, my voice suddenly turning ice-cold and smooth. "I won't be coming alone. I have some big news of my own. I just didn't want to steal your thunder."

A sharp pause on the other end. "What news?"

"I'm engaged too."

Clara loudly choked on whatever upscale green juice she was drinking. "You? To whom? You haven't been on a date since the altar incident."

I lifted my chin, staring at Maya reflection in the hallway mirror. "Axel Blackwell."

The name slipped out before I could stop it. He was my absolute best friend in the world, the guy who had held my hair back when I puked from stress, and coincidentally, one of the most powerful finance moguls in the city.

"Axel Blackwell?" Clara’s voice pitched an octave higher, completely losing its poise. "The Blackwell? The finance billionaire? You're dating *him*?"

"Engaged," I lied, without blinking. "We've been keeping it incredibly private. You know how the media gets with men of his status. We didn't want the drama."

"I... I don't believe you," she stammered.

"Believe what you want. We'll see you in Aspen. Now, if you'll excuse me, Axel is calling me on my other line. Love you, sis."

I slammed the hang-up button, my breath coming in short, ragged gasps. My fingers were trembling so violently I almost dropped the phone.

What had I just done?

Suddenly, my phone vibrated. Then it vibrated again. And again.

A barrage of text messages started flooding my screen.

*Mom: Oh my god, Hazel! Axel Blackwell?! Is it true?!*

*Stepdad: Congratulations, pumpkin! I knew you'd land a big fish!*

*Aunt Sharon: Is he paying for the Aspen flights?!*

*Clara: Eeeee! So happy for you, Sav! Can't wait to meet him!*

Clara had already screenshotted my lie and blasted it to the entire family group chat. There were over thirty people in that chat, and they were all currently losing their minds.

I looked down at my phone screen, my heart hammering against my ribs. Axel didn't even know he was in a relationship, let alone engaged.

I had exactly twenty-four hours to make a billionaire my fake fiancé, or my life was completely over.

I grabbed my coat, threw on a pair of running shoes, and ran out the door. It was midnight, but I didn't care. I needed to see Axel right now.
